摘要
The efficacy of modal curvature approach for damage localization is discussed in the paper in the context of input data. Three modal identification methods, i.e., Eigensystem Realization Algorithm (ERA), Natural Excitation Technique with ERA (NExT-ERA) and Covariance Driven Stochastic Subspace Identification (SSI-Cov), and four methods of determining baseline data, i.e., real measurement of the undamaged state, analytical function, Finite Element (FE) model and approximation of current experimental mode shape, are considered. Practical conclusions are formulated based on analysis of two cases. The first is a laboratory beam with a notch and the second is a stone-masonry historic lighthouse with modern restoration in its upper part. The analysis shows that NExT-ERA and SSI-Cov in combination with approximation of current mode shape provide high efficacy in damage localization alongside relatively straightforward determination of baseline data. It proves that the construction of advanced FE models of a structure can be replaced with a much simpler method of baseline data acquisition. Furthermore, the research shows the structural mode shapes identified with ERA may not always indicate the presence of damage.
